South African Expert Comments on IBM Sub-1nm Chip Milestone
AFBytes Brief
A prominent South African computer scientist offered perspective on IBM's achievement of the first sub-1nm chip process node.
Why this matters
Continued semiconductor density gains support faster AI training and inference that can lower computing costs for businesses and researchers.
